How has this Covid-19 recession affected interest rates?

The widespread economic impact of the coronavirus outbreak continues to put Australias economy under strain with the nation recording negative economic growth for the first time in nine years. But what does this mean for our interest rates?
What is a recession?
A recession is a decline in economic activity, which means businesses and individuals are spending less money.
